The Role:

Based in Puttenham, Surrey and travelling through the South of England for events during the busy wedding season. We are looking for a dedicated and experienced individual with a passion for incredible food to join our talented team as an Event Chef.

Our food is innovative, exciting and always show-stopping. If you are passionate about tantalising your guests’ tastebuds and leaving them talking about your food for years to come then this is the role for you.

This role is mainly weekend based and on location during the season. Out of season, you will be assisting in the main production kitchen alongside the Head chef and his team.

The Requirements:

  • To deliver consistently high standards of food.
  • Have events / wedding experience.
  • Have a desire to learn and improve.
  • Have a positive can-do attitude.
  • Hold a valid driving license.
